Step 3: Spray the cleaning solution (bleach or vinegar) directly onto the moldy patches. Step 4: Leave the solution on the wall for 30 minutes. Step 5: Scrub the affected area with a cleaning brush. Step 6: Rinse off the solution and mold with warm water. Vinegar is a great option for removing mold from your bathroom ceiling. In fact, the common household cleaning product that is known for being a cheap and effective cleaner kills around 82% of types of mold. Your ultimate goal will be to reduce moisture as ...You can get rid of mold using baking soda and borax. To kill the mold using these two ingredients, mix together 1/2 cup of baking soda with 1/4 cup of borax. Apply the mixture to the affected area with a brush, and let it sit for 10 minutes. Differences Between Mold and Mildew. While mold and mildew are both fungi that need water, oxygen, and food in order to live and survive, they differ in a number of ways. Mold tends to have a higher profile and can even become fuzzy, while mildew is usually flat. When dealing with mold you want to clean the area and remove the stain. To do this, mix one part hydrogen peroxide with one part warm water in a spray bottle. Spray the mixture onto the stain and let it sit for 15 minutes. Use a sponge the scrub the area and wipe the stain.

White vinegar can tackle most mold spores, especially if caught early. You can kill bathroom ceiling mold by spritzing it with undiluted white distilled vinegar. Wait 15 minutes, and then scrub the mold off. Last, give the ceiling a light spray and let it air dry.

The first step to removing mold from your bathroom ceiling is determining whether it’s mold or dirt. The most recognizable difference between the two is the smell. Dirt won’t smell like anything; mold has a distinct, pungent odor. Further, dirt will easily wipe off; mold won’t.Oct 6, 2023 · 1. Remove the mold—either by yourself or by hiring a pro.
